It’s another busy week for Carthage Athletics, as track and field starts things off with the first of their two-day “Carthage Multi” beginning at 4:30 p.m. Friday, Feb. 19 and concluding at noon Saturday, Feb. 20. The men’s tennis team will play in their second match of the season Friday against Wisconsin-Whitewater, traveling to Lake Geneva for a 5 p.m. contest. The day’s action concludes with a home men’s volleyball game against Loras College, as the team puts their undefeated record on the line at 7 p.m. in Tarble Arena.

On Saturday, Feb. 20, the women’s bowling team will host the second home meet of their inaugural season at 12:30 p.m., as they take on Lakeland, Aurora, and Marian at Castle Lanes in Racine. Men’s and women’s basketball will continue their season, as the men travel to North Central while the women host the Cardinals, with both games set for a 2 p.m. tipoff.

After their historic run to the final four at last year’s NCAA Championship, the women’s volleyball team will begin their spring season on Sunday, Feb. 21 against Carroll. Head Coach Leanne Ulmer begins her 20th season at the helm with a 1 p.m. match against the Pioneers and a 3 p.m. exhibition to follow.
